Miami, FL (Top40 Charts/ Coast 2 Coast Mixtapes) Urban pop singer J. Silva has released the mixtape "Who Is J. Silva." The project is presented by Coast 2 Coast Mixtape Promotion and Life
Music Group. The 17 track mixtape is now available for download and features DJs from around the world, AK of Do or Die and Scientific.
J. Silva is a 23-year-old singer/songwriter from Chicago. She fell in love with music at a young age leading to her sing around the house and write songs. After deciding to pursue a career in music, J. Silva released her first mixtape titled "Canvas Music." The project gained hundreds of downloads with no promotion in 24 hours.
In 2011, J. Silva released her debut EP titled "Digital Candy" featuring Violator DJ Naki The Beatman (producer for 50 Cent, Chris Brown, Twista, Ying Yang Twins) and AK of Do or Die. The single "Call Me By My Name" was played in clubs around the country and received a huge viral buzz. The EP is currently available on iTunes and other digital music stores.
J. Silva has worked with several artists including Jay Stonez, Yung Berg, DNG, Young Trey Rackz, and more. She has been featured on mixtapes and mix shows around the country, hundreds of blogs worldwide, Chris Brown's "
Beautiful People" remix and her songs "Extra Sexy" and "Mr. Big Shot" were featured on the 2011 Alma Awards and 2011 Teen Choice Awards.
To date, J. Silva has received radio play on several commercial and satellite radio stations. She has been nominated for two
Chicago Music Awards and won "Best New Entertainer." In her spare time, J. Silva donates time to charities. She has worked with the Massachusetts Ear & Eye Charity, The Betty Wood Foundation, the Tracy Murray Foundation, and more.
J. Silva has released videos for "Not That Type" and "
